Rosalia Almasch

Obituary of Rosalia Almasch

April 14, 1926 – Yugoslavia

November 12, 2021 – Calgary, Alberta

 

Rosa Almasch, beloved mother and oma, was called to Heaven on Friday, November 12, 2021 at the age of 95 years.

 

Rosa grew up in Yugoslavia, met and married Adam in Austria on October 14, 1950. In 1953 they came to Canada. Rosa worked at many jobs in her life to help support her family. Rosa’s last job was at Sears in the cafeteria as a cook and she was known for her fantastic cabbage rolls. Her greatest joy was raising her family and looking after her grandchildren of whom she was very proud. She always has a smile on her face and sparkle in her eyes. Rosa loved being surrounded by family and she loved the outdoors, camping and fishing were always part of her and Adam’s life and they loved to include family and friends. She also loved to spend time outside in her garden which always looked spectacular.  Rosa was a devoted Catholic and had great faith in God. She will be remembered as a loving wife, mother, grandmother, great-grandmother, aunt and friend.

 

Rosa is survived by her daughter Monica (Guy), granddaughter Heather (David), grandson Matthew, and great-grandson Quinn, who she was so excited to meet.  She is also survived by her sister-in-law Anna Almasch, special niece Katharina Michels; as well as many other nieces, nephews, cousins and friends. Rosa was predeceased by her husband of fifty-eight years Adam and her son Adam Mathias.
